Nubaria power plant (محطة كهرباء النوباريه, محطة كهرباء النوبارية المركبة) is an operating power station of at least 2250-megawatts (MW) in Kheneiza, Koum Hamada, El Beheira, Egypt. It is also known as Nubareya, Nubaria I-III CCGT Power Station Egypt, Nubariya Combined Cycle Power Plant (Unit 1), Nubariya station module III (Unit 3).

Project Details

Table 2: Unit-level details

Unit name Status Fuel(s) Capacity (MW) Technology CHP Start year Retired year
Unit 1 operating[5][6] fossil gas - natural gas, fossil liquids - fuel oil[6][7] 750[6] combined cycle[6] 2006[8][7]
Unit 2 operating[5][6] fossil gas - natural gas, fossil liquids - fuel oil[6][7] 750[6] combined cycle[6] 2006[8]
Unit 3 operating[5][6] fossil gas - natural gas, fossil liquids - fuel oil[6][7] 750[6] combined cycle[6] 2010[8]
